Honda VTR 1000 F - 1998 Specifications and Reviews

The 1998 Honda VTR 1000 F is a middleweight sport bike designed for riders seeking an accessible yet capable machine. Known for its punchy V-twin engine delivering 110 hp and impressive torque, it offers an ideal balance of performance and manageable ergonomics. Best appreciated by enthusiasts wanting genuine sportbike thrills without extreme aggression or weight penalty.

Rider Profile

Best ForThis bike suits intermediate to experienced riders who can handle strong V-twin torque and sharp sport handling.
PurposeBuilt as a V-twin sportbike, it excels at spirited road riding and canyon carving rather than outright track weapon duty.
Rider FitA moderate seat height and reasonably compact sport riding position make it manageable, though the firm setup demands some fitness for longer rides.
CharacterIt delivers a punchy, characterful V-twin power delivery with agile handling and strong brakes, giving an engaging rather than purely clinical sportbike feel.
Not Ideal ForIt's not a good fit for new riders seeking a gentle first bike or anyone wanting genuine touring comfort or off-road capability.
